PB United Way sends $303,000 to aid communities in the Bahamas

The Town of Palm Beach United Way has sent another $303,000 to help rebuild communities in the Abaco region of the Bahamas, which was decimated by Hurricane Dorian. Since the storm ripped through the islands on Labor Day, the organization has raised $690,000. After this latest infusion of assistance, roughly $88,500 remains to be distributed, the United Way reports.
